What You Will Do:

Volunteers will assist with distributing food to external agencies and the community by helping put together food packages to-go (drive-thru style), volunteers will hand the bags or boxes to people from the community who pull up in their vehicle.

The packages usually contain: pasta, cereal, canned goods, nuts, etc. (This service is for people in the community experiencing food insecurity.)

About the Organization:

Father Joe’s Villages mission is to prevent and end homelessness, one life at a time. Their values are expressed in CREED. They are the foundation of their work. C - Compassion, concern for others and a desire to assist. R - Respect, an act of giving particular attention or special regard. E - Empathy, understanding, an awareness of and sensitivity to the feelings of others. E- Empowerment, Helping others to help themselves. D - Dignity, counting all people worthy of our esteem.
